Historical museum inaugurated at Charaidew


A historical museum "From Yunan to Patkai" in memory of Chow Lung-Sukapha, founder of Ahom kingdom was inaugurated at Charaidew by fomer DoNer minister B.K. Handique. In Charaidew is the graveyard place of Ahom kings where their mausoleums are lying. The museum was contructed under the area development fund of Bijoy Krishna Handique, former Doner minister and member from Jorhat parliamentary constituency.


In this inaugural function, along with Handique, Dr. Hemprava Saikia, Debobrata Saikia, MLA Nazira, Sarat Saikia, MLA, Mahmora and many distinguished persons were present.

Assam Jatiyo Prakash, Jorhat has published the Anglo-Assamese-Nagamese-Singpho version of Miles Bronson dictionary at Jorhat. Miles Bronson was a linguist worked with Jaduram Deka and Nathan Brown for Assamese language during 19th century. This dictionary covers 3200 words, 800 from each language and is edited by Debobrata Sarma. Many lessons in Nagamese and Singpho languages are also included in this dictionary. Miles Bronson came to Assam to work for the American Baptist Missionaries and the helmsman for Assamese language died in 9th November, 1883. The gas based Lakwa thermal power station under Assam power generation corporation Ltd, located at Maibella of Sivasagar district has now improved its generation capacity. With improvement of gas supply position the production of the this power station is improved. This station will produce 37.5 MW more with installation of waste heat turbine, which also minimise the production cost . The supply of gas to the station is stream lined . Station purchase the its gas from GAIL. Hope, with this improvement in power generation, the people of Assam will get some relief from the power crisis.
